My dog's neck jerked on leash, now vomiting and breathing. Is it whiplash?

Updated On September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| Chihuahua | Male | neutered | 5 lbs

Yesterday my little Chihuahua Cesar was on a lead outside and took off after a bunny. The lead jerked his neck when it ran out. Today he isn’t himself ....he vomited earlier and has had breathing troubles ...he has been walking around and resting in his usual way. Do you think he will be ok ....could he have whiplash?

Cesar is adorable! I am so sorry he isn't feeling well today. When dogs run out and they get jerked on the leash they can definitely injure themselves. If he is having trouble breathing or his neck hurts I highly recommend having a veterinarian evaluate him. They can prescribe medication to help him feel much better. Vomiting shouldn't be caused by this. If he continues to vomit then I do recommend evaluation with a veterinarian, if not I wouldn't worry if it was just a one time occurrence.
